Discover Pierrefeu-du-Var, a charming Provencal village whose origins date back to the 11th century, on an authentic guided tour. Surrounded by vineyards and at the gateway to the Massif des Maures, the village offers a remarkable natural setting combining heritage, history and Provencal landscapes
A friendly visit, as you wander through the narrow streets of a village with a well-preserved heritage.
Duration: 1h30 to 2h
Distance: 2.5km - Cumulative climb: 150m
Sneakers or walking shoes compulsory. Bring water and sun protection.
The time shown is the departure time, so please arrive 10 minutes before.
The walk on 27 June is part of the Journées du Patrimoine de Pays et des Moulins programme, and the walk on 19 September is part of the Journées Européennes du Patrimoine.
